GWAS for male-pattern baldness identifies 71 susceptibility loci explaining 38% of the risk

Deskripsi
Male pattern baldness (MBP) is a complex trait that has genetic associations. Here, Pirastu and colleagues perform a genome-wide association study to show 71 susceptibility loci associated with MBP — 30 of which are novel — and that these loci can explain 38% of heritability.
